A TikTokker says a fellow passenger was ejected from their plane after becoming enraged when he wasn’t granted a seat swap
“Why can nobody just be normal on planes?” asked Nick — who goes by @nickfromohio on TikTok — in a clip, which boasts 5.1 million views.
In response to the viral video, the flyer had “planned accordingly” for the 5 a.m. flight by booking himself a seat behind the plane.

He had just sat down and was fast asleep, when unexpectedly, he got tapped on the shoulder by a person in his early 40s, who asked if Nick minded switching seats with him, per the clip.
Startled, the TikTokker asked why he wanted to change, whereupon the person claimed that his two children were seated beside Nick while he was seated toward the front of the plane. Interestingly, there have been no kids with him on the time.
The person argued that it was a no brainer as Nick would get off earlier with this arrangement, adding that the switch was “no big deal.”
Nonetheless, the content creator refused as he was exhausted and didn’t wish to rise up.
“I used to be like ‘You already know what I’m just somewhat bit drained, I don’t feel like going through the effort of moving stuff around,’” Nick recalled.

Undeterred, the traveler offered to maneuver the Nick’s stuff up front, prompting him to reiterate that he didn’t wish to trade.
At one point, the frustrated man said, “You’re serious, you’re not going to let a father sit together with his kids?”
All of the while, Nick was growing increasingly suspicious that the person’s kids were grownups, otherwise they’d’ve been with him on the time.
His instincts proved to be correct: When the person finally brought his sons over, Nick saw that they were around the identical age that he was.
“These kids aren’t little, you don’t need to sit down next to those people,” Nick sniped, recalling the bizarre situation.
Things began to get testy after each the daddy and his sons began laying into the TikTokker for refusing to maneuver. Upon hearing the commotion, a flight attendant got here over and asked what was amiss, whereupon the dad falsely claimed that Nick was sitting in his seat.
When Nick showed the crew member his ticket to prove he was in the proper seat, the person accused him of stealing his ticket — a spurious allegation provided that the pass was on Nick’s phone.
Nick subsequently explained the situation to the flight attendant, at which point the daddy went absolutely bananas.
“He starts screaming at me, calling me all of the names within the book,” Nick recounted, adding that his son was attempting to calm him down and tell him to not “punch anyone.”
When the flight attendant attempted to escort the irate flyer to his seat, the person reportedly broke free and commenced “storming” over to Nick, prompting the son and flight attendants to try to hold the now “red and fuming” flyer back.
The flyer was then taken off the flight by security while Nick was moved to a “top quality seat.”
“He doesn’t even get to fly on the plane with them,” gushed the video poster, who used the saga for example of why to never switch seats with someone as they probably have “bad intentions.”

Seat swapping has been a contentious issue of late with some people claiming that those that propose it should’ve planned higher by booking higher seats beforehand.
Meanwhile, defenders have claimed that sometimes people have to seat swap as a result of cancellations, medical issues and other unexpected circumstances.
Either way, flight experts agree that it’s ultimately as much as the requestee whether or not they determine to swap spots.
“Nobody has the duty to change their seat, nor explain why they won’t switch,” declared California writer and etiquette expert Rosalinda Randall. “And the person making the request has no right to expect, or get indignant, after they don’t get their way.”
